A superb Neil Diamond Tribute show that is told across song, screen and story—a show that you do not want to miss if you love a good laugh, cry, dance and singalong! Craig Stewart is a master storyteller and he crafts the story of Neil Diamond's songwriting career into one of the most superb 2.5 hour shows around. Featuring approx 30 of Neil’s most loved hits—from Cracklin’ Rosie, I Am I Said & Sweet Caroline through to a special ‘Hot August Night’ tribute .

There is one other major aspect of ‘Neil Diamond – The Man, The Music’, however, that cannot go unmentioned and that ingredient is the imagery. Extremely unique and breathtaking. The show’s massive backdrop combines multiple projections to display over 700 photographs that complement the music to perfection. The combination of live performance with multimedia results in a truly immersive experience for the audience. It is definitely the final ‘wow’ factor that leaves everyone wanting more.”
